Jonny Evans names the Manchester United player who will be a future captain

Former Manchester United defender Jonny Evans believes that summer signing Harry Maguire will be a future captain at the club.

Ole Gunnar Solskjaer identified the England international as the perfect man to improve his options in defence, forking out £80million to secure his services from Leicester.

The fee was a world-record for a defender, but Evans - who played alongside Maguire for the Foxes - believes it will prove to be a bargain.

United meet Leicester this weekend with Maguire facing his former club for the first time since moving to Old Trafford and Evans has backed his former teammate to go on to captain his new team.

"I think Harry will be at United for eight, nine or 10 years,” he told The Mirror .

"When it comes to that point, I think people will look back at the fee and say it was a bargain.

"I've been really impressed with Harry. I think he'll go on to be a real success at United and he could go on to be their captain – there's no doubt about that.

"I only spent a season playing with him, but it felt like we formed a good relationship, on and off the pitch.

"He's a fantastic player and he suits everything United are looking for.

"Not just in his playing style, but how he behaves off the pitch and the personality he can bring.

"He likes to build games out from the back, start attacks and show his personality on the ball."
